About Parryville, Western Australia

Parryville is a locality in the Shire Of Denmark local government area of Western Australia, Australia. It is a small community with a population of 70. The locality covers an area of 78.8 km², giving a population density of about 0.9 people per km². It sits at an elevation of around 22 m above sea level. It lies approximately 359 km south-southeast of Perth. Parryville is located at 35.0111°S, 117.0916°E. It observes Australian Western Standard Time (AWST) - no daylight saving. Postcode: 6333. The Australian Bureau of Statistics classifies the area as Outer Regional Australia.

Parryville lies cradled by the undulating, fertile country that rolls towards the southern coast of Western Australia. It lies 72.2 km west of Albany, WA (from Albany, WA: bearing 271°T), and is situated 24.8 km west of Denmark.
